# Color is only enabled when all scenarios are met:
# 1. [core] no_color config is not set
# 2. out_file (stdout by default) is a tty
# 2. stdout is a tty
# 3. stderr is a tty
# 4. out_file is stdout
# Otherwise, if the downstream command doesn't support color, Knack will fail with
# BrokenPipeError: [Errno 32] Broken pipe, like `az --version | head --lines=1`
# https://github.com/Azure/azure-cli/issues/13413
